who would've thought it? my villa is up for sale on this web site and guess what ..just got my first reply from...wait for it...drum roll....................
mrs mbuto fm the ivory coast informing me her husband has died and was a chrisitian and she doesnt want his money going to her "ungodly relatives" she wants to give it to me,just send her my bank details and blimey I could be rich.. what a load of codswallop , do you think people still fall for this,pat
